## Changed defaults

Heads up: the Ledgerline tax-rate lookup cache now defaults to a 15-minute TTL instead of 24 hours. Turns out rates in the Veldt County sandbox were going stale mid-demo, which was embarrassing. Eviction is now LRU rather than FIFO, and the cache warms on boot. If you're reviewing, check that nothing hardcodes the old TTL. The new defaults land as follows.

deployment values, bajop-taweg:
holwyn:
  log_level: debug
  metrics_host: metrics.holwyn.zemvarsys.internal
  pool_size: 32

Step 4 — Log sampling, Brimwell telemetry service. Before rotating keys, set the chatty Brimwell service to 5% log sampling so the ceremony audit trail stays readable. Confirm the sampling flag in the weekly sync notes. To apply the sampling override on the locked config host, use the recovery passphrase below.

unlock words, fafog-tajop: fendor-kasix

# --- Wayfindr deep-link routing config ---
# Welcome aboard! This file controls how mobile deep links get routed
# between the Pocketline app and the web fallback. Tweak DL_SCHEME and
# DL_FALLBACK_HOST for local testing, but leave the route map alone.
# The link-resolver service needs a credential to verify signed links,
# which is set on the next line:

vault entry, fadup-tagag: RELAY_SECRET8=2fd92179

## 3.8.0 — Changed defaults in Mapforge tile cache

Heads up, on-call folks: the Mapforge cache layer now evicts by LRU instead of TTL-only, and the default memory ceiling doubled. Cold-start warmup is also on by default, so expect a brief CPU spike after restarts — that's normal, don't page anyone. Stale-while-revalidate is enabled for zoom levels 0–8. After upgrading, nodes pick up the new defaults shown here:

config for kajof-fahif:
[druael]
port = 9000
region = east-4
host = druael.paliqlabs.internal
timeout_ms = 2000
retries = 2

PDF renderer (Invoicegen) ships Tuesdays. Freeze `main` at 10:00. Run full render suite against the golden-invoice corpus; zero pixel diffs required. Bump version in `meta.toml`. Build via `make dist` — outputs go to `out/release`. Verify font embedding on the Larkspur test tenant before tagging. Tag, then sign the artifact bundle; unsigned bundles are rejected by the Copperquay registry. Rollback: redeploy prior tag, no data migration involved. Page the on-call if render latency exceeds 2s p95. Signing uses the key below.

deploy key for kahag-kagaf: bky9_uLYdkfG6Z